1. Operational risk, as a result of developer underperformance or insolvency could lead to loss of their future income.

Insurance solutions to support include:

  • Project non-performance insurance (specialist VCC insurers)

2. Investors can also be subject to regulatory change, in case changes in awarding standards affect the validation and quality of their credits. This could lead to credit invalidation and potential financial loss.

Insurance solutions to support include:

  • Invalidation insurance (specialist VCC insurers)
